0:46Now PlayingThere are fears for the flower industry with the onset of post-brexit import controls coming online this year, and Jacob Rees-Mogg is attacking the pointless red tape. But it's the red tape that he campaigned for. It's the result of leaving the single market. He says brexit was about free trade. No, it wasn't, brexit was about trade barriers.
